With her are her daughte Linda Tripp, whose covert recording of conversations with Monica Lewinsky revealed an affair with then-President Bill Clinton, has died, Fox News confirmed. "Sadly, Linda did pass away today," Joseph Murtha, the former attorney to Tripp, said in an email. "I am not in a position to provide any details." Earlier in the day, it had been reported that her daughter, Allison Tripp Foley, posted in a Facebook post that has since been designated private that her 70-year-old mother was terminally ill.
